Bond is a refundable down payment that enables the offender to get out of prison till their court day. Choices for bail are supplied based on the territory, the type of criminal offense, and whether the court believes the offender will try to go on the run.

A bail hearing is where the court will establish the bail amount.
Depending upon the territory and state legislations, lot of times there are bond timetables that are posted with the prisons. These routines set the criterion for exactly how much bail is called for relying on the criminal offense and can commonly be paid directly with the prison before a bond hearing. Jailhouse bail timetables are commonly set in rock and nonnegotiable.

This is generally the opening night after the suspect's apprehension. Juries will typically make uniform decisions depending upon the criminal offense. The court will consider whether the criminal offense was medicine related, fierce or pacifist and the personality and history of the offender. The court will take into consideration whether the defendant poses a risk to society if they are released while awaiting their court date.A criminal defense attorney will have the chance to go over bond aspects and in some cases can attempt to have bail reduced at a bail hearing. Often, courts will certainly consider releasing an offender by themselves recognizance. This implies that the defendant indicators a written arrangement with the court stating they assure to follow constraints set by the court and that they will turn up for their court day.
This can save hundreds or hundreds of bucks for the offender. A criminal defense lawyer might have the ability to discuss with the judge and the prosecutor to have a recognizance bond as an option. In particular situations, this type of bond will not be thought about. This will rely on the sort of criminal offense, the jurisdiction and whether the court believes the offender might be a flight threat.
